What does a documentation project manager do?

A Documentation Project Manager oversees the planning, creation, and maintenance of technical or business documentation within an organization. They coordinate teams of writers, set project timelines, ensure quality standards, and manage resources to deliver clear and accurate documents. Their role often involves collaborating with subject matter experts, tracking project progress, and implementing documentation best practices to meet organizational goals.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a documentation project manager?

To thrive as a Documentation Project Manager, you need strong project management skills, attention to detail, and a background in technical writing, often supported by a relevant degree and project management certification (such as PMP or Prince2). Familiarity with documentation tools like Confluence, MadCap Flare, or Microsoft SharePoint, as well as version control systems, is typically required. Exceptional communication, leadership, and organizational abilities help you coordinate teams and manage stakeholder expectations. These skills ensure documentation projects are completed efficiently, accurately, and aligned with organizational standards.

How does a documentation project manager typically collaborate with technical writers and subject matter experts during a project?

A Documentation Project Manager works closely with technical writers and subject matter experts (SMEs) by coordinating project timelines, clarifying documentation requirements, and facilitating regular communication between all parties. They often organize kickoff meetings, set milestones, and use project management tools to ensure everyone stays aligned on deliverables. The manager also reviews drafts, provides feedback, and resolves any issues or bottlenecks that arise during the documentation process. This collaborative approach helps maintain quality and consistency across all documentation produced.

What is the difference between Documentation Project Manager vs Technical Writer?

AspectDocumentation Project ManagerTechnical Writer
Primary RoleOversees documentation projects, manages teams, and ensures timely deliveryCreates, edits, and maintains technical documents and manuals
Required SkillsProject management, leadership, communicationWriting, editing, technical knowledge
Work EnvironmentProject teams, cross-department collaborationIndividual or small team writing tasks
CertificationsPM certifications (PMP), industry-specific certificationsTechnical writing certifications (e.g., STC)

While both roles involve documentation, the Documentation Project Manager focuses on managing documentation projects and teams, ensuring deadlines are met. The Technical Writer primarily produces and maintains technical content. The roles often collaborate but differ in scope and responsibilities.

Job Description: IT Program/ Sr IT Project Manager

We are seeking a Program/Sr IT Project Manager to work within the IT organization of a $3B medical device company and lead medium-to-large and complex technology projects from initiation through delivery, ensuring outcomes are achieved on time, within scope, and within budget. This individual partners closely with business stakeholders, IT leadership, and vendor partners to deliver technology solutions that enable business objectives.


Description of Project


Key Responsibilities

Project Leadership & Delivery

  • Lead multiple complex IT projects simultaneously through all project phases (initiation, planning, execution, monitoring, closure).
  • Define project scope, goals, deliverables, timelines, and resource needs.
  • Manage project budgets, forecasts, and financial tracking.
  • Identify and manage project risks, issues, and dependencies.
  • Ensure project documentation, communication, and governance compliance.
  • Lead end-to-end delivery of both programs and medium to large-scale projects, ensuring alignment to business strategy and enterprise priorities.
  • Manage multiple interrelated projects within a program, including dependencies, sequencing, and integrated delivery plans.
  • Define and govern program/project timelines, and resource plans.
  • Establish and maintain integrated program roadmaps and ensure alignment across workstreams.


Stakeholder & Communication Management

  • Partner with business leaders to understand needs and ensure alignment with business strategy.
  • Facilitate steering committee meetings, executive updates, and status reporting.
  • Serve as the primary point of contact for cross-functional teams, external vendors and business.

Team Leadership

  • Coordinate and lead project teams composed of IT, Project managers, business, and vendor resources.
  • Provide mentorship and guidance to junior Project Managers or Business Analysts.
  • Foster a collaborative, results-oriented team culture.


Process & Continuous Improvement

  • Contribute to the improvement of PMO methodologies, templates, and tools.
  • Champion project management best practices and governance standards (PMBOK, Agile, or hybrid).
  • Support organizational change management related to technology implementations.

Education

  • Bachelor’s degree in Information Technology, Computer Science, Business Administration, or a related field.

Experience

  • 8–15 years of total professional experience, including 5–10 years of IT project management experience.
  • Proven success managing large, enterprise-level IT projects ($1M+ budgets).
  • Experience leading cross-functional teams across infrastructure, applications, or cloud initiatives.
  • Strong understanding of IT development lifecycles (Waterfall, Agile, or hybrid).

Certifications (preferred)

  • Project Management Professional (PMP)
  • Certified ScrumMaster (CSM) or PMI-ACP (for Agile environments)

Skills & Competencies

  • Excellent leadership, communication, organizational skills, attention to detail
  • Strong financial acumen with experience in budget management and forecasting.
  • Advanced proficiency with project management tools (e.g., MS Project, Smartsheet, Jira, ServiceNow).
  • Ability to manage multiple priorities in a dynamic environment.
  • Skilled in stakeholder management, negotiation, and conflict resolution.


Performance Metrics

  • Delivery of projects on time, on budget, and within scope.
  • Business satisfaction and stakeholder engagement scores.
  • Compliance with PMO governance and reporting standards.
  • Achievement of defined business outcomes or benefits realization.
